Shopify is a household name in the e-commerce industry, enjoying widespread acknowledgment as the leading software supplier internationally. Established in 2006 by business owner Tobias Lütke, the company was born out of an individual battle to produce an online store for snowboarding gear. Determined to streamline the procedure, Lütke moved his focus from developing an online store to providing superior tools for retailers wanting to develop their own e-commerce platforms.

‘s e-commerce software has enjoyed paralleled growth and gathered countless clients throughout the world. By 2016, the business had nearly $400 million in annual profits, which figure exploded to $4.6 billion by 2021 after the Covid pandemic stimulated an online retail boom.

forayed into point-of-sale systems in 2017 by launching a Bluetooth-enabled debit and charge card reader for brick-and-mortar stores. Ever since, it has built more items and turned them into a significant source of revenue. The company is based in Ottawa, Canada.

e-commerce plans:
$ 29 for Fundamental when billed yearly (or $39 when paid monthly).
$ 79 for routine when billed each year (or $105 when paid monthly).
$ 299 for Advanced when billed each year (or $399 when paid monthly).
Custom-made pricing for Shopify Plus.

All e-commerce prepares featured POS Lite for selling in-person. Updating to Pro for brick-and-mortar services costs an additional $89 per place.
‘s alternative options for generally offering in-person:
$ 5 for Starter strategy, which includes one Lite area.
$ 79 (when billed annually) for Retail strategy, or $89 when paid monthly; includes one Pro location.

Hardware expense
$ 49 for Tap & Chip card reader.
$ 219 for Tap & Chip counter top set (iPad not included).
$ 299 for Go mobile gadget.
$ 349 for terminal.

Unlike Lite, the Pro version lets you offer in as lots of areas as you want. The drawback is that every place you contribute to a membership brings an $89 per month fee with it However this will just represent a small portion of an effective retail operation’s outgoings, and the ‘per area, each month’ approach to pricing suggests that the Pro plan is versatile and scalable. Two– it offers you a lot more control over how your personnel use. If you desire to reward staff for their efficiency,

give them different gain access to rights to your system, or appoint different roles to them, then is a far better alternative than the ‘Lite’ variation. It provides you an actually vast array of tools for managing your team’s relationship with your system. 3– it offers you a lot more customer-focused features. Lite lets you accept payments from your consumers cheaply and just, but that has to do with it. By contrast, lets you do far more for your clients. Unlike the ‘Lite’ version, it.

lets you help with exchanges; offer custom-made invoices; apply discounts; and offer local choice up alternatives. So, to summarize, Lite is appropriate for merchants who want a simple and affordable way to offer face to face in one location. Pro is much better for merchants who require to offer in multiple areas, desire more control over how personnel use and wish to provide their customers more purchase and shipment alternatives.

The Go is an all-in-one terminal that consists of a card reader and barcode scanner. You can utilize the scanner to instantly spot the rate of an item and the card reader to get the cash from the client. This gadget accepts tap, chip, and swipe payments. It has a 5.5-inch high-definition display screen and a long battery life to guarantee you can utilize it for a whole business day after a complete charge.

The smaller sized card reader lets you accept tap and chip payments from clients however not swipe. It connects wirelessly to a tablet or via Bluetooth to a cellphone. It is compact and simple to deal with, implying it is suitable for companies that operate on the go, e.g., farmer’s markets.

Shopify Payments

uses a payments processing solution that lets you charge money to all major debit and charge card. Your clients can place their cards, tap them, or swipe them depending upon the type of hardware you chose. There’s likewise Tap to Pay, which lets you accept payments on your iPhone without any extra hardware. The pricing is transparent– between 2.4% and 2.7% on each effective deal– with no surprise costs or setup costs.
